My Dad had surgery on January 23rd for the second time on his back in about nine months.   I flew up from North Carolina to look after him post surgery.   I decided to leave a week later as he was progressing very well.   The week after I left my Dad was complaining he did not have much appetite, but that was something not uncommon as he was still taking pain medicine. 


 My sister Kirsti talked to him on Friday February 3rd around 9:30pm.   Several family and friends tried calling on Saturday afternoon, but we were not getting any answer so my Dad's friend Dwayne went to check on him and found my Dad unconscious on the bathroom floor.  Really a true blessing that Dwayne found him as he was very close to passing based on the condition he was in. 


My Dad was rushed to Markham Stouvfille Hospital  where we found and he had developed staph aerous and had become septic in his bloodstream and in very critical condition.
